A tractor trailer lost its haul of over three dozen roof trusses Monday morning at the intersection of Highway 62B and Commerce Drive delaying traffic for several hours.
Shane Linehan was beginning his shift at Pizza Hut when he saw the accident happen through the restaurant window.

Traffic was delayed for almost two hours as a tow truck and a crane were brought in to remove the trusses from Hwy. 62B and Commerce Drive. The trusses, from Contractor’s Truss Systems in Cotter, were drug to the Ramada Inn parking lot by a tow truck and were then loaded back on the trailer using a crane.
A bystander says the trusses were headed to The Heights, where he lives and, where new duplexes are being built.
